Rocket.Chat: Revolutionize Team Communication and Collaboration

by vy6ys.com
Rocket.Chat

Rocket.Chat is a versatile open-source communication platform that enables seamless interactions within teams and across organizations. It’s designed to facilitate real-time messaging, file sharing, and collaboration. Whether you’re managing a remote team or coordinating with in-house staff, it offers a robust set of features to keep everyone connected.

This blog post will walk you through the many facets of Rocket.Chat, from its key features and customization options to advanced settings and integrations. By the end, you’ll have a comprehensive understanding of how it can transform your team’s communication dynamics.

Key Features of Rocket.Chat You Should Know

  • Real-Time Messaging: Communicate instantly with team members through one-on-one or group chats, ensuring quick responses and seamless collaboration.
  • File Sharing and Integration: Easily share files, images, and documents within chats, and integrate with various tools like Google Drive, Dropbox, and more.
  • Customisable User Interface: Tailor the look and feel of your Rocket.Chat environment to match your brand and improve user engagement.
  • Video Conferencing: Host video calls and meetings directly within the platform, making it simple to connect face-to-face without needing additional software.
  • Enhanced Security Features: Benefit from end-to-end encryption, user authentication, and access controls to protect sensitive information and maintain privacy.
  • Multi-Platform Accessibility: Access Rocket.Chat on web browsers, desktop applications, and mobile devices, ensuring communication can happen anytime, anywhere.
  • Bots and Automated Workflows: Leverage pre-built bots or create custom bots to automate repetitive tasks and enhance productivity within your team.
  • Open Source Customisation: Modify the source code to create bespoke features or integrations that fit your organization’s specific communication needs.

How Rocket.Chat Enhances Team Collaboration

Effective communication is the backbone of any successful team. Rocket.Chat enhances collaboration by providing a centralized platform where team members can communicate, collaborate, and coordinate effortlessly. With features like threaded conversations, direct messaging, and real-time notifications, Rocket.Chat ensures that everyone stays in the loop.

Teams can also leverage Rocket.Chat to organize discussions around specific topics or projects. This focused approach reduces information overload and ensures that relevant conversations stay organized and accessible.

Rocket.Chat vs. Slack: A Detailed Comparison

FeatureRocket.ChatSlack
OwnershipOpen SourceProprietary
PricingFree with optional enterprise pricingFree tier with paid subscription tiers
CustomizationHighly customizable with open-source codeLimited customization
StorageSelf-hosted storage options availableCloud-based storage
IntegrationsIntegrates with external tools and APIsWide range of integrations available
Security FeaturesEnd-to-end encryptionOffers enterprise security options
Video ConferencingBuilt-in video conferencingIntegrates with third-party services
User InterfaceFully customizable UIStandardized UI
Search FunctionalityPowerful search capabilitiesAdvanced search features
User LimitNo user limit in self-hosted versionFree tier limits users in channels
Mobile AccessAvailable on mobileAvailable on mobile

This comparison highlights key differences between Rocket.Chat and Slack, helping organizations choose the solution that best fits their communication needs and collaboration goals.

Setting Up Rocket.Chat: A Step-by-Step Guide

Getting started with Rocket.Chat is straightforward, whether you choose to self-host or use a cloud-based solution. Follow these steps to set up this app for your team:

  1. Choose Your Hosting Option: Decide whether to self-host on your server or to use Cloud. If self-hosting, ensure your server meets the minimum requirements.
  2. Download Rocket.Chat: For self-hosting, download the latest version of this app from the official website or use Docker for easier deployment.
  3. Installation:
  • Self-Hosted Installation: If using the manual method, follow the installation instructions provided in the documentation, which typically involves setting up Node.js, MongoDB, and other dependencies.
  • Cloud Setup: For Rocket.Chat Cloud, simply sign up for an account and follow the setup prompts to create your workspace.
  1. Initial Configuration: Once installed, access the admin panel to configure your server settings, including enabling SSL, configuring email notifications, and defining user permissions.
  2. Create User Accounts: Set up user accounts either manually or automatically through your existing directory services like LDAP or Active Directory.
  3. Customise Your Workspace: Personalize this app by adjusting themes, adding your company logo, and setting up channels for various projects and teams.
  4. Integrate Tools: Enhance functionality by integrating third-party applications such as project management tools, file storage services, and calendars through the integrations settings.
  5. Training and Onboarding: Organize training sessions for your team to familiarize them with Rocket.Chat’s features and best practices for effective collaboration.

By following these steps, you can efficiently set up this app and create a productive environment for your team to communicate and collaborate seamlessly.

Customizing Your Rocket.Chat Experience

Personalizing your environment is key to fostering a productive and engaging workspace. To start, you can modify themes and user interface elements to align with your organization’s branding. This includes selecting colour schemes, font styles, and uploading company logos to create a cohesive look. Additionally, create specific channels for different teams, projects, or topics to streamline communication and ensure that relevant discussions are easily accessible.

It also offers various plugins and integrations that can be tailored to meet your team’s unique workflows. Explore the app marketplace to enhance functionality with tools that your team already uses, such as CRM systems or project management applications. Furthermore, consider configuring user permissions and roles to provide a secure environment, ensuring team members have access to the resources they need without compromising sensitive information. By taking the time to customize this app, you can significantly improve collaboration and team efficiency.

Integrating Rocket.Chat with Other Tools

Integrating this app with other tools can streamline workflows and enhance productivity. Here are some key integrations to consider:

  • Project Management Tools: Connect it with platforms like Trello, Asana, or Jira to receive updates and notifications about project progress directly within your communication channels.
  • File Storage Services: Integrate with cloud storage solutions such as Google Drive, Dropbox, or Nextcloud for easy sharing and access to files during discussions.
  • Calendar Applications: Sync with calendars like Google Calendar or Outlook, allowing team members to schedule and share meetings seamlessly within Rocket.Chat.
  • CRM Systems: Link it with customer relationship management tools such as HubSpot or Salesforce to streamline customer communication and support inquiries.
  • Automation Services: Utilize tools like Zapier or Integromat to automate repetitive tasks, such as sending notifications based on specific triggers across different applications.
  • Survey and Polling Tools: Integrate platforms like SurveyMonkey or Polly to gather team feedback and conduct polls directly in conversation threads, enhancing engagement and decision-making.
  • Development Tools: Connect with GitHub or GitLab to receive real-time updates on code changes, pull requests, and issues, keeping developers informed without leaving the platform.

These integrations can help tailor Rocket.Chat to your team’s specific needs, making collaboration more efficient and effective.

Security Features: What You Need to Know

Security is a top priority for any communication platform. It offers robust security features to protect your data and ensure privacy:

  • End-to-End Encryption: Keep your conversations secure with end-to-end encryption.
  • Two-Factor Authentication: Add an extra layer of security with two-factor authentication.
  • Server Auditing: Monitor and audit server activity to detect any unusual behavior.

These features make it a reliable choice for organizations that prioritize data security.

Managing Users and Permissions in Rocket.Chat

Effectively managing users and permissions is crucial for maintaining a secure and organized platform. It allows you to:

  • Create User Roles: Define roles with specific permissions to control access to different features and channels.
  • Manage User Accounts: Easily add, remove, or modify user accounts as needed.
  • Set Channel Permissions: Control who can create, join, or manage channels.

These management tools help you maintain control over your communication environment and ensure that only authorized users have access to sensitive information.

Rocket.Chat for Mobile: Features and Benefits

Using this app on mobile devices enhances accessibility and communication on-the-go. Here are some key features and benefits:

  • User-Friendly Interface: The mobile app offers a clean, intuitive design that makes navigation simple and efficient, ensuring users can easily access chats and channels.
  • Real-Time Notifications: Stay updated with instant notifications for messages, mentions, and updates, ensuring you never miss important communications while away from your desk.
  • Offline Messaging: Work seamlessly even without an internet connection. Messages sent while offline are queued and delivered automatically once you’re back online.
  • Voice and Video Calls: Initiate voice and video calls directly from the app, facilitating real-time communication and collaboration regardless of location.
  • File Sharing: Share files quickly and easily using your mobile device, making it convenient for team members to exchange documents and media on the go.
  • Customizable Notifications: Tailor notification settings to only receive alerts for specific channels or conversations, helping to reduce distractions.
  • Multi-Account Support: Manage multiple Rocket.Chat accounts effortlessly, allowing you to switch between personal and professional chats without the hassle.
  • Cross-Platform Synchronization: Enjoy a seamless experience as your chats and files are synchronized across all devices, ensuring you have access to the latest updates wherever you are.

By leveraging the features of this app for mobile, teams can maintain effective communication and collaboration regardless of time or location constraints.

Advanced Settings and Configurations in Rocket.Chat

For users who want to take their Rocket.Chat experience to the next level, advanced settings and configurations offer even more control and customization. Some advanced options include:

  • Custom Domain: Use your own domain name for a more professional appearance.
  • Advanced Notifications: Configure detailed notification settings to ensure you never miss an important message.
  • Server Settings: Access and adjust server settings for optimal performance and security.

Exploring these advanced options can help you tailor the app to meet the specific needs of your organization.

How to Use Rocket.Chat for Project Management

Rocket.Chat isn’t just a communication tool; it’s also a powerful project management resource. Here’s how to make the most of it:

  • Create Project Channels: Set up dedicated channels for each project to keep discussions organized.
  • Task Management: Use integrations with tools like Trello or JIRA to manage tasks and track progress.
  • Collaborative Features: Leverage file sharing, screen sharing, and collaborative editing to work together effectively.

By using it for project management, you can streamline workflows and ensure that all team members are aligned and informed.

Optimizing Rocket.Chat for Remote Teams

Remote work has become the norm for many organizations, and this platform is well-equipped to support remote teams. To optimize it for remote work:

  • Set Clear Communication Guidelines: Establish guidelines for how and when to use Rocket.Chat to ensure effective communication.
  • Schedule Regular Check-Ins: Use it to schedule and conduct regular team check-ins and meetings.
  • Leverage Video and Voice Calls: Use the built-in video and voice call features to maintain face-to-face interactions.

These strategies can help remote teams stay connected and productive, no matter where they are located.

Exploring Rocket.Chat’s Open Source Capabilities

One of the standout features of this app is its open-source nature. This means you have the freedom to:

  • Modify the Code: Customize the platform to meet your specific needs.
  • Contribute to Development: Join the community of developers contributing to Rocket.Chat’s ongoing improvement.
  • Access a Wealth of Resources: Take advantage of extensive documentation, forums, and support from the open-source community.

The open-source capabilities of this platform provide unparalleled flexibility and customization options.

Troubleshooting Common Issues in Rocket.Chat

Even with robust functionality, users may encounter occasional issues while using this app. Here are some common problems and their troubleshooting tips:

  • Connection Issues: If you face difficulties connecting to the server, ensure that your internet connection is stable. You can also check if the Rocket.Chat server is operational by visiting the status page or contacting your server administrator.
  • Notification Problems: If notifications are not coming through, verify your notification settings within the app. Additionally, check your device’s system notification settings to ensure that they are not muted for Rocket.Chat.
  • Login Difficulties: If you are unable to log in, double-check your username and password. If you’ve forgotten your password, use the password recovery option. If login issues persist, consult your admin to ensure your account is not locked or disabled.
  • File Upload Failures: When uploading files fails, check the file size and type restrictions set by your organization. You may also want to ensure that you have sufficient storage space available on your device.
  • Slow Performance: If it is running slowly, try clearing the app’s cache. Additionally, closing other applications and ensuring your device’s operating system is up to date can improve performance.

By following these troubleshooting steps, users can resolve common issues and enhance their experience on the Rocket.Chat platform. For more complex problems, seeking assistance from the support community or documentation may be beneficial.

Rocket.Chat Hosting Options: Cloud vs. On-Premises

When considering the deployment of Rocket.Chat, organizations must evaluate their hosting options, primarily cloud and on-premises solutions.

  • Cloud Hosting: Cloud hosting offers several advantages, including ease of setup, scalability, and reduced maintenance requirements. With cloud hosting, it can be quickly deployed with minimal infrastructure investment. This option is ideal for teams looking for a hassle-free solution that allows them to focus on collaboration rather than system management. Additionally, providers often ensure automatic updates and security patches, enhancing overall reliability.
  • On-Premises Hosting: On-premises hosting provides enhanced control and security, making it suitable for organizations with specific compliance and privacy needs. By choosing this option, companies can maintain their own servers, customize configurations, and have direct oversight over all data and backups. While this setup may require more initial investment and technical expertise to manage, it can ultimately lead to a tailored experience that aligns with unique organizational requirements.

Ultimately, the choice between cloud and on-premises hosting will depend on each organization’s priorities, such as scalability, control, security, and resource allocation.

How Rocket.Chat Supports Multi-Language Communication

In a globalized world, supporting multi-language communication is crucial. It excels in this area with features like:

  • Multi-Language Interface: Users can select their preferred language for the interface.
  • Translation Bots: Integrate translation bots to facilitate communication between team members who speak different languages.
  • Language Packs: Access language packs for seamless integration of multiple languages.

These features ensure that Rocket.Chat is accessible and effective for teams around the world.

Exploring Rocket.Chat’s API for Developers

For developers looking to extend Rocket.Chat’s functionality, the platform offers a comprehensive API. With the API, you can:

  • Build Custom Integrations: Connect it with other tools and services.
  • Develop New Features: Add new features and capabilities to the platform.
  • Automate Workflows: Use the API to automate repetitive tasks and streamline processes.

The Rocket.Chat API provides endless possibilities for customization and enhancement.

Case Studies: How Companies Utilize Rocket.Chat

Many organizations have successfully integrated it into their operations. Here are a few examples:

  • Tech Startups: Use Rocket.Chat for agile project management and team collaboration.
  • Educational Institutions: Facilitate communication between students, faculty, and administration.
  • Nonprofits: Coordinate efforts and communicate effectively across different locations.

These case studies highlight the versatility and effectiveness of Rocket.Chat in various industries.

The Future of Rocket.Chat: Upcoming Features and Updates

It continues to evolve, with exciting new features and updates on the horizon. Some upcoming enhancements include:

  • Enhanced AI Capabilities: Improved AI-driven features for smarter communication.
  • Better Video Conferencing: Upgraded video conferencing tools for more seamless meetings.
  • Expanded Integrations: Additional integrations with popular tools and services.

Stay tuned for these updates to make Rocket.Chat even more powerful and user-friendly.

Conclusion

Rocket.Chat is a comprehensive communication platform that offers a wealth of features to enhance team collaboration and productivity. From real-time messaging and file sharing to advanced security and customization options, Rocket.Chat has everything you need to keep your team connected and engaged.

Ready to transform your team’s communication? Start your Rocket.Chat journey today and experience the benefits firsthand. For more information or to get started, visit its website.

Remember, effective communication is the key to success for any team. With Rocket.Chat, you can achieve seamless collaboration and take your productivity to new heights.

FAQs

How do I set up Rocket.Chat?

Setting up Rocket.Chat can be done either through cloud hosting or on-premises installation. For cloud hosting, simply sign up with a provider and follow the setup instructions. For on-premises, you will need to download the software, set it up on your servers, and configure the environment.

Can I customize Rocket.Chat?

Yes, it allows extensive customization, including modifying the user interface, integrating APIs, and using various plugins to enhance functionality based on the unique needs of your organization.

Is Rocket.Chat secure?

It prioritizes security, offering features such as end-to-end encryption, user authentication, and the ability to self-host for maximum control over data privacy and compliance.

What languages does Rocket.Chat support?

It supports multiple languages through its multi-language interface and translation bots, making it suitable for teams operating globally.

How can I get support for Rocket.Chat?

Users can seek support through the community forums, extensive documentation, or by reaching out to the official support team for complex issues or inquiries.

You may also like

Leave a Comment

VY6YS.COM

VY6YS stands for “Voyage to Yield Success in Your 6 Dimensions.” We’re dedicated to pioneering smart solutions that seamlessly blend technology and design to enhance everyday living. Our mission is to inspire innovation and creativity in Smart Home Solutions, Technology, Smart Mobile Solutions, Artificial Intelligence, Design Services, and Business. At VY6YS, we believe in pushing the boundaries of what’s possible, creating products and services that simplify life and empower success. Join us on our journey to a smarter, more connected future. See More

©2024 VY6YS – All Right Reserved. Designed and Developed by VY6YS.COM